David Cook's Chromance

David Cook, American Idol winner from the 2008 season, just released his newest E.P., Chromance. His newest album reflects a new direction in his music. I liked his new album a lot. I enjoyed the new sound he experimented with, but it didn’t take away from his style he’s established over the years. The cinematic style he incorporated into this album, draws the listener into the music. He balances that almost meditative sound with a harder rock feel with more gritty vocals and hard guitar and drums.

“Gimme Heartbreak” was a track released early to fans who backed the PledgeMusic to produce the album. It’s my favorite track of the whole album. The stop-and-go of the beat gives it a great rhythm to dance to. The chorus has a bluesy feel with the line “gimme the heartbreak, bring on the hurt.”  

“Another Day in Paradise” is a cover of Phil Collins’ classic. David does a great job covering it and infuses his style with Phil Collins’ classic sound to give it a more modern sound, but pays homage to the rock legend.  

“Ghost Magnetic” was another early release for pledgers, and another favorite in the album. Its slower tempo gives to David’s sultry voice in the verses, but the chorus opens up to lyrics for belting.
